Output 6080d4911323692a0211bd64ec75a8b13847151f346671eeecb7492a54d8d9f8:6

value
16623348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d528d2d4b54394434feef97cc6ba615b2636be OP_EQUAL
address
353mc2e2X5MB8Z2F5HXxLhET85K4FEMiZN
transaction
6080d4911323692a0211bd64ec75a8b13847151f346671eeecb7492a54d8d9f8
spent
true